A Chance for Self-Reflection
One of the benefits of reality TV is that it provides a platform for self-reflection and growth. By participating in a reality TV show, Jake and Logan Paul would be forced to confront their past actions and the consequences of their behavior. This could be a valuable opportunity for them to learn from their mistakes and demonstrate a more mature and responsible side to their personalities.
A Newfound Sense of Purpose
Reality TV could also provide Jake and Logan Paul with a newfound sense of purpose. By using their platform to raise awareness for social causes or support charitable organizations, they could begin to shift the public's perception of them. This could be a powerful way for them to demonstrate that they are more than just attention-seeking provocateurs, but rather individuals who are committed to making a positive impact. While it's impossible to predict the future, it's clear that reality TV could be a potential path to redemption for Jake and Logan Paul. By using this platform to confront their past mistakes, demonstrate self-reflection and growth, and find a newfound sense of purpose, they may be able to revamp their public image and prove to the world that they are more than just troubled celebrities.
